**Build provenance — NimbusWren firmware channel**

Every firmware image pushed to the NimbusWren update channel is signed at build time and recorded in the provenance ledger. As a contractor, do not sideload images from local builds; devices will reject unsigned payloads. To confirm which image a test device received, compare its reported identifier against the one below.

build token for tawif-bahip: htk31_68bba16e1afabfef4ecc69408c06f16

Handover note — evening shift

Hey Dorrie, the replacement server for the Glensmoor branch finally arrived from Tallin Systems this afternoon. It's the rack unit in the padded flight case, parked in cage 4 with the orange transit strap. Carrier pickup is booked for 06:45 tomorrow, so it needs to be at the dock door before the shift change. Paperwork folder is taped to the lid — don't separate them. The courier has been told to follow the confidential instruction noted below.

courier memo of yajef-bajep: the frawyn jordor courier leaves the norwyn ledger at gate 2781 under passcode 330769

## Runbook: Account Recovery — Stubforge Plugin Registry

For plugin authors locked out of their Stubforge publishing account: do not create a duplicate account. Duplicate namespaces break the test-data factory's fixture resolution and will be purged.

Steps: confirm your plugin namespace, note your last published version, and open a recovery request through the registry console. A maintainer approves within two business days. Once approved, the console prompts for the shared recovery passphrase, which is listed directly below this line:

unlock words, tajef-yawig: norax-aldok-eliys-silax-kasdor-frair-quenys

Ticket: ValidatorHub plugin loader failing since Monday. Turns out the credential the plugin registry uses to fetch signed validator manifests expired over the weekend, so every cold start throws a 401 and falls back to the stale cache. Nobody noticed because the cache masked it until the Quillbrook dataset rotated. Fix is simple: rotate the registry credential and redeploy the loader pods. New key for the internal registry is below:

gateway credential: zpat7_wu4aBVX